Output 23851662c8463c6cad2f0aae25a185e7459a23cfcf342a0b6d9bcb0a3352027b:0

value
588660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a2996d0b167870a8be5c6027e4ac705118ab0d3 OP_EQUALVERIFY OP_CHECKSIG
address
1F48tCsiyoBiAdF7wGqhAyBRhCQbyww8QG
transaction
23851662c8463c6cad2f0aae25a185e7459a23cfcf342a0b6d9bcb0a3352027b
spent
true